To get rid of some confusion; block times consist of out, off, on, and in. Green incentive goes off off and on, which is recorded by the GPS. block is from out to in, which is called by the crew. Prior to break release to break set.
Green incentive isn't applied to Montana or new routes because when it was negotiated, it only applied to current routes, not any new ones. |
